Tranquil Dawn vs Windswept Beach
Where Tranquil Dawn belongs to Dulux's range, Windswept Beach is a PPG color. Tranquil Dawn reads as green-grey, while Windswept Beach reads as white — two distinct hue families, not close cousins. Windswept Beach (LRV 77) reflects noticeably more light than Tranquil Dawn (LRV 55), a difference of 22 points that becomes especially apparent in rooms with limited natural light. With a ΔE of 13.9, the contrast is hard to miss. These aren't variations on a theme — they're two different answers to the same question.
